- who: Mary-Keara Boss et al. from the New York University, United States have published the paper: Canine oral squamous cell carcinoma as a spontaneous, translational model for radiation and immunology research,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
- what: The aim of this study was to characterize the immune landscape of canine OSCC to advance understanding of how dogs could serve as a surrogate for human OSCC.
